If you know a redneck then you know we will try anything once, twice if it works and will try to find new uses for anything. Well Simple Green is the cleaning cousin to Duct Tape, yup you heard me I called them related.

What it does

My Dad always used gasoline to clean everything he took off a car all the while with a cigarette in his mouth. Well he also used Simple Green that a guy at work gave him by the gallon, they used it in 55 gallon drums in the motor pool at GSA. But he never used it for under the hood things just to clean the boat to get the fishy smell out of it. It worked great on the dried fish blood and worms that got squished on the bottom of the boat.

One day while tearing apart a carburetor I grabbed the Simple Green instead of the gas. Besides the only way to get gas from Dad's was to siphon it from the car as the lawnmower gas was mixed with oil and I hated gas on my hands anyway for long periods as it dried my skin and made getting cut real easy on me. The Simple Green worked fantastic to clean all the gunk (varnish)out of the carburetor. So then I grabbed a brush and started cleaning the whole engine, it worked very good and the smell was a lot better than gas fumes any day.

When my second daughter was born we used bleach to put in the diaper pail (my Mom-in-laws cure all for diaper smell) but it wasn't mine. Urine contains ammonia and when you mix bleach and ammonia you get a toxic gas that can kill ( I didn't know that at first but when I found out we never did that again). So once I found out I figured the strong smell of Simple Green would solve 2 problems, it would kill the strong odor from the diaper pail and also help the diapers get cleaner once washed. It worked like a charm and from that day I started finding more uses for this Irish Liquid...lol ( I am part Irish part redneck).

I started using it to clean my vinyl top on my car, I would mix it with water to wash my work truck. Heck back in the 80's you could buy a 35 gallon barrel of it for about $20 from the supply store, so thats how I bought it. I did plumbing work there for a while and the wax from setting toilets was hard to get off your hands, not with Simple Green. I used it for a hand cleaner for a long time. It also helped hide the smell of being a plumber and kept my truck smelling better.

It cuts grease very well and even caked on grease and road grime are no match for this stuff. I have cleaned everything on a cars from greasy parts, vinyl tops, tires to getting the glue junk where bumper stickers come off. I have even used it to scrub down the side of a storage shed that had dirt, soot and bird droppings all over it so I could paint it.

Bottom Line

Simple green works on many things it cuts grease fairly easy and is not toxic like using gas or bleach would be. It is not expensive and cleans well except it will streak glass or mirrors, unless you dilute it very well. I have even used it to wash a load of greasy clothes after working on a vehicle. It is a great all around multi-purpose cleaner. Besides that it is such a pretty green color and has a smell that you won't soon forget.

Simple Green has to be the most versatile cleaner I have ever used and has not failed me yet. I have used it outside and it does not harm grass in any way. I always hose down the area when I use it so that may help in that respect. This Redneck recommends Simple Green for every cleaning job you have.
